🏏 RCB Players and Support Staff Safely Return to Bengaluru Amid IPL 2025 Disruption


Following the sudden suspension of the IPL 2025 season, Royal Challengers Bengaluru (RCB) has officially confirmed the safe return of all players and staff to their base in Bengaluru. The move comes amid rising geopolitical tension between India and Pakistan, which prompted the Board of Control for Cricket in India (BCCI) to halt the tournament temporarily.




πŸ“‹ Official Statement From RCB


In a public release, RCB expressed gratitude to the BCCI, local authorities, and law enforcement agencies for ensuring the team’s safe travel back home.


β€œWe thank all involved stakeholders for their support in facilitating the secure return of our players and support staff to Bengaluru,” said an RCB spokesperson.



🏠 Players Homebound After IPL Suspension


Players including Virat Kohli, Josh Hazlewood, Yash Dayal, and others have been seen arriving in Bengaluru, with many preparing to travel to their respective hometowns and countries. The team was scheduled to play Lucknow Super Giants (LSG) on May 9, but the match was canceled after the BCCI suspended the league for at least one week.




πŸ” Why Was the IPL 2025 Suspended?


The ongoing Operation Sindoor and rising cross-border tensions triggered serious security concerns. As a precautionary measure, the BCCI suspended the IPL to reassess logistics and safety protocols.


The situation is being closely monitored, and BCCI will issue updates regarding the resumption of the league after consulting with government and security agencies.




🏟️ IPL Resumption Plans Underway


While Mumbai, Delhi, and Kolkata have been ruled out due to risk factors, alternative venues like Ahmedabad, Chennai, and Hyderabad are reportedly under consideration. Additionally, the England and Wales Cricket Board (ECB) has shown interest in hosting the remainder of the IPL 2025 season in the UK, following the conclusion of The Hundred.
